Looking for Coupons?


If your looking for grocery coupons the internet is a great resource. Printing coupons from the internet is safe, easy…and FREE! Before printing from any source, you’ll need to download printing software so that you can print securely from home. After the software is installed, you are ready to select and print! Though printable coupons are FREE, there are print limits, usually 2 copies per coupon.

Sources for Printable Coupons:

*Coupons.com

*Smartsource.com

*Redplum.com

Save at Least 40% on Your Weekly Grocery Bill

Maybe you've heard of the coupon craze that has been going on lately. Well, I am a living witness that you can save money using coupons. I have consistently saved at least 40% on my grocery bill each week for years. There is no time like to present for you to get started.



To maximize your savings, gather coupons. Inside each Sunday paper are “Coupon Inserts” called Smart Source (SS), Red Plum (RP) or Proctor & Gamble (PG). You may also receive coupons in “The Bag” which is distributed weekly on mailboxes or doorknobs in most neighborhoods.

Call your local newspaper’s circulation department and ask…

· Do you offer a Sunday only subscription?

· Are you currently offering any discount on the Sunday only subscription?

· Do you offer any discount if I order multiple copies of your Sunday paper? (Subscribing to 4-6 copies of the Sunday paper will give you 4-6 copies of each coupon and you’ll be able to stockpile items when they are Free or cheap or you can purchase whole inserts online from services like Collectable Coupons, The Coupon Clippers or CouponsandthingsbyDede.) The cost of multiple newspaper usually pays for itself weekly.

You don't have to wait until your newspaper subscription gets delivered, stop by your local grocery store, drug store or gas station and see if they have any newspaper left over from yesterday. They will gladly sell them to you.
